
By SADIQ ABUBAKAR, Maiduguri –
Borno State Deputy Governor, Umar Kadafur led a government delegation on a condolence visit to Rann, the headquarters of Kala Balge Local Government Area.
It could be recalled that few days ago at the Furunduma area in Kala balge, an IEDs explosion claimed lives of over twenty people and some were injured during the attack that claimed several lives suspected to be planted by Boko Haram insurgents on the road.
During the visit, the Deputy Governor and other members of the delegation prayed for the departed souls and wished them eternal rest . They also urged the families and entire community to bear the irreparable loss.
Kadafur also condemned in strong terms the heinous act of the insurgents, calling for intensive prayers to avert future occurrences while emphasizing the need for collaborative efforts with security operatives to sustain peace that was regained in the region.

The delegation further visited Rann General Hospital to sympathise with those injured in the attack, praying for their quick recovery. The deputy governor announced that all medical bills for the injured would be covered.
The deputy governor made cash donations of N300,000 to the families of the 27 affected victims and also a cash support as a morale booster to military personnel, Police force, Local vigilante, Kesh Kesh and Civilian JTF , including youths group at Rann.
The Chairman of Kala Balge Local Government Area, Hon. Zanna Ajid Musa Ajid expressed gratitude to His Excellency the Executive Governor of Borno State, Prof. Babagana Umara Zulum , Deputy Governor, and the delegation for their timely support and condolences.
…….. In Chibok LGA

The delegation led by the deputy governor also proceeded to Chibok town on a similar condolence visit to the families of or victims affected by the Boko Haram insurgents, attacks in Chibok where fourteen people were killed, church and houses were burnt down with properties worth millions of naira.
The deputy governor said, “We were here to sympathise with you and the families of recent attacks, lives and properties were lost whereby we can only condone you and pray for the deceased. “
“We are here to support the families and victims but we cannot replace what has been lost, life is irreparable “, Kadafur said.

Kadafur also condemned the attack and supported the families with similar cash support of 300,000 to victims families while assuring that government will support them in rebuilding their destroyed church and houses.
